diff options
| author | Yuki Okushi <huyuumi.dev@gmail.com> | 2021-01-11 14:34:51 +0900 |
|---|---|---|
| committer | GitHub <noreply@github.com> | 2021-01-11 14:34:51 +0900 |
| commit | 6e2249d2fd83c2323189f1be02477e2e293bbcf4 (patch) | |
| tree | 8e207fa4177b403d9b724aca45b791195a606503 /src/test | |
| parent | 95a6279de70db29668bc7fe6eac19f0c81ef9070 (diff) | |
| parent | a52341d784b3b7a6acacae4c2f461de735651fee (diff) | |
| download | rust-6e2249d2fd83c2323189f1be02477e2e293bbcf4.tar.gz rust-6e2249d2fd83c2323189f1be02477e2e293bbcf4.zip | |
Rollup merge of #80881 - jyn514:intra-doc-self, r=GuillaumeGomez
Fix intra-doc links to `Self` and `crate` Closes https://github.com/rust-lang/rust/issues/77732.
Diffstat (limited to 'src/test')
| -rw-r--r-- | src/test/rustdoc/intra-doc-crate/auxiliary/self.rs | 3 | ||||
| -rw-r--r-- | src/test/rustdoc/intra-doc-crate/self.rs | 3 |
2 files changed, 6 insertions, 0 deletions
diff --git a/src/test/rustdoc/intra-doc-crate/auxiliary/self.rs b/src/test/rustdoc/intra-doc-crate/auxiliary/self.rs index cdfe842f3cc..54902f12eb1 100644 --- a/src/test/rustdoc/intra-doc-crate/auxiliary/self.rs +++ b/src/test/rustdoc/intra-doc-crate/auxiliary/self.rs @@ -1,4 +1,7 @@ #![crate_name = "cross_crate_self"] + +/// Link to [Self] +/// Link to [crate] pub struct S; impl S { diff --git a/src/test/rustdoc/intra-doc-crate/self.rs b/src/test/rustdoc/intra-doc-crate/self.rs index 62aef8e85af..4db63b12b6b 100644 --- a/src/test/rustdoc/intra-doc-crate/self.rs +++ b/src/test/rustdoc/intra-doc-crate/self.rs @@ -1,6 +1,9 @@ // aux-build:self.rs +// build-aux-docs extern crate cross_crate_self; // @has self/struct.S.html '//a[@href="../self/struct.S.html#method.f"]' "Self::f" +// @has self/struct.S.html '//a[@href="../self/struct.S.html"]' "Self" +// @has self/struct.S.html '//a[@href="../cross_crate_self/index.html"]' "crate" pub use cross_crate_self::S; |
